Financial director is a corporate officer primarily liable for managing the financial risks from the corporation. This officer is usually responsible for financial planning and record-keeping, along with financial reporting to higher management. In some sectors the CFO is usually responsible for investigation of data. The title is the same as financial director, a common title on the globe. The CFO commonly reports to the chief executive officer and to the actual board of directors, and may additionally take a seat on the board.
